Exide Technologies is redefining its energy solutions portfolio by evolving from traditional lead-acid batteries to advanced lithium-ion systems. With over 135 years of experience, the company is positioned at the forefront of powering net-zero ambitions across diverse sectors.
Why Energy Storage Innovation Matters As industries shift toward renewable energy and grid stability becomes critical, energy storage plays a pivotal role. Key challenges addressed by Exide include:
- Seamless integration of intermittent renewable energy sources.
- Ensuring reliable backup and peak demand power supply.
- Delivering modular, scalable systems for various industry needs.
Strategic Development & Industry Integration Exide’s lithium-ion storage systems are designed to support multiple applications including microgrids, peak shaving, frequency regulation, and energy trading. Their systems:
- Enable renewable energy integration and reduce carbon footprints.
- Offer demand-response capabilities for real-time grid management.
- Support off-grid and backup operations in remote and critical settings.
Technology-Driven Storage Solutions Exide’s innovations feature:
- Solition Powerbooster: Mitigates energy cost peaks through grid buffering.
- Solition Mega Series: Containerized BESS tailored for utility-scale applications.
- Modular plug-and-play designs with predictive software and smart control systems.
The Future of Grid-Ready Battery Systems Looking ahead, Exide is investing in:
- Smart grid integrations and advanced battery management systems.
- Safety enhancements through rigorous testing and multi-layer alert systems.
- Innovations in lithium-ion chemistries and energy-efficient form factors.
